Two transmitters are prepared to send signals from a control tower to a receiver at a station a few miles away. To save on costs, the transmitters are not used equally. Transmitter A is used 30% of the time, and transmitter B is used 70% of
the time. The receiver module is 90% effective at decoding the signal for transmitter A but only 60% effective for
decoding the signal for transmitter B. The intelligence agency needs to be assured that the signals will be received and
decoded at least 40% of the time so it doesn't need to waste energy and money resending. Will this happen in this
scenario?
